Transaction 3c39b69f8334ca04060f6508760fc813c32814634edf16cff7e79cd62719401f
1 Input
1 Outputs
- 3c39b69f8334ca04060f6508760fc813c32814634edf16cff7e79cd62719401f:0
value 2346
address 1E4iL78y2Mt4fe631uHGX1xjZXnZE16Ksd